Hary Helen Shriyani Dabarera vs Hon.Attorney General – CA PHC 88/2010-2012
In the case of Hary Helen Shriyani Dabarera v. The Hon. Attorney General and the Officer in-charge, Police Station, Kochchikade, the court addressed the legality and evidentiary basis of an order by the Magistrate, subsequently affirmed by the High Court Judge, directing the removal of soil for an alleged obstruction of a water course. It was determined that the Magistrate’s order was issued in excess of jurisdiction without the support of sufficient or credible evidence, particularly lacking expert testimony regarding the existence, dimensions, and obstruction of the water course or causation by the appellant.
